About Arthur MacGregor
Arthur MacGregor is a scholar working on Archeology, Anthropology, History and Philosophy of Science, Paleontology and Space and Planetary Science, having authored 75 papers that have together received 937 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Archaeology and ancient environmental studies (8 papers), Maritime and Coastal Archaeology (8 papers), Ancient Mediterranean Archaeology and History (7 papers), Archaeological Research and Protection (7 papers), Ancient Egypt and Archaeology (6 papers), History of Science and Natural History (6 papers), Historical and Architectural Studies (5 papers) and Conservation Techniques and Studies (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Archeology (29 citations), Museology (98 citations), Paleontology (182 citations), Space and Planetary Science (34 citations) and Anthropology (241 citations). Arthur MacGregor has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, Germany and New Zealand. Frequent co-authors include Oliver Impey, John D. Currey, Samuel J.M.M. Alberti, Lindsay Allason‐Jones, Paul Leahy, Michael Reid, John Tibby, Peter Wallbrink, Peter Gell and Gary Hancock.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of the History of Collections, Archives of Natural History, The Antiquaries Journal, Anthropozoologica and Journal of Archaeological Science.
